Ellagic Acid as a Natural Product-Based GPR35 Agonist for Ulcerative Colitis

2026-02-02

Abstract excerpt

Ulcerative Colitis (UC) represents a major global health burden characterized by chronic intestinal inflammation, dysbiosis, and limited therapeutic options. The G pro-tein-coupled receptor 35(GPR35), highly expressed in the gastrointestinal tract and immune cells, has emerged as a promising target for maintaining gut homeostasis and promoting mucosal repair.
